• OSPF Router ID – Assigns a unique router ID for this device within the
autonomous system. (Default: The lowest interface address)

• AS Boundary Router
Allows this router to
exchange routing
information with
boundary routers in other
autonomous systems to
which it may be attached.
If a router is enabled as an ASBR, then every other router in the
autonomous system can learn about external routes from this device.
(Default: Disabled)
• Rfc1583 Compatible – If one or more routers in a routing domain are
using OSPF Version 1, this router should use RFC 1583 (OSPFv1)
compatibility mode to ensure that all routers are using the same RFC for
calculating summary route costs. Enable this field to force the router to
calculate summary route costs using RFC 1583. (Default: Disabled)
